commercial or non commercial will be fine (in fact commercial will be better). Non commercial means it strictly prohibits commercial use; commercial means all uses are acceptable.

I think due to the importance of this issue many people would be fine to license use of their images even if the CC license they are listed under may be a bit different to this use; just send them a PM and ask.
